Trains collide in Mumbai, no casualties reported

Mumbai, Sun, 17 Jun 2012 ANI

Mumbai, June 17 (ANI): Two suburban trains collided in Mumbai late on Saturday night after they accidentally came on the same track, completely throwing suburban railway services out of gear.

However, no casualties were reported.

Chief Public Relation Officer (PRO) of Western Railways, Sharat Chandrayan, informed that the buffers of two suburban trains, one bound north and another bound south hit each other, derailing three coaches of one of the trains.

"There was slow local train and it was diverting towards the fast. This slow local train was leaving for Churchgate and the other local, which was in the opposite direction, was on fast local and was going to Virar. The train that was going to Virar had stopped for a while, as there was some problem in the unit. Three coaches have derailed and as per the available information nor our there any casualties, neither any injuries. Some of the trains have started running and in the next two hours the services would be restored," said Chandrayan.

The incident involved a train scheduled from Churchgate to Borivli and another train scheduled from Virar to Churchgate.

Due to the disruption, commuters were either stranded or delayed.

Though the witnesses said that some of the commuters have suffered injuries in the incident, however, the officials said it would take some time to figure out the details.

"The arrival time of the train is 10:49 pm at Andheri platform. The train arrived and waited at the platform for 15 minutes for train cooling. When it left the platform, it collided with the other train. Many people have been injured of the incident; children and elders have also suffered injuries. The rain was scheduled from Churchgate to Virar," said Mohan Karnik, a local.

The cause of the incident is not yet ascertained, but according to media reports, the cause of the incident may be due to a signal or track failure.

Latest media reports said irate commuters resorted to minor stone-pelting compelling Railway Police to evict them from the railway platforms.(ANI)
